如何建立 培训数据库

如何建立 培训数据库

建立培训数据库:定义培训需求、选择合适的软件、设计数据结构、整合现有数据、进行持续更新。

一、定义培训需求

在建立培训数据库之前,首先需要明确公司的培训需求。培训需求的定义是整个数据库建设过程的基础,它决定了数据库应该包含哪些信息以及如何组织这些信息。

1. 了解组织目标和员工发展需求

公司管理层需要与各部门负责人进行深入沟通,明确组织的长期和短期目标。这些目标将直接影响培训需求。例如,如果公司计划在未来几年扩展国际业务,那么员工的外语能力和跨文化沟通能力可能会成为重点培训内容。

2. 识别技能缺口和岗位要求

通过员工绩效评估、问卷调查和一对一面谈等方式,识别当前员工的技能缺口。这不仅包括技术技能,还包括软技能,如沟通能力、团队协作能力等。识别这些缺口能够帮助公司制定更有针对性的培训计划,从而提高培训效果。

二、选择合适的软件

在定义了培训需求之后,选择合适的软件是建立培训数据库的关键步骤。软件的选择将直接影响数据库的功能和易用性。

1. 评估不同类型的软件

目前市场上有多种培训管理软件可供选择,包括企业资源计划(ERP)系统中的培训模块、专用的学习管理系统(LMS)以及自定义数据库解决方案。每种软件都有其优势和劣势,选择时需要根据公司的具体需求进行评估。

2. 关注系统的可扩展性和兼容性

在选择软件时,除了基本功能外,还需考虑系统的可扩展性和兼容性。未来公司可能会增加新的培训项目,或者需要与其他系统(如HR系统、绩效管理系统等)进行数据对接。选择具有良好可扩展性和兼容性的系统能够避免未来的重复投资和数据孤岛问题。

三、设计数据结构

数据结构是培训数据库的核心,设计合理的数据结构能够提高数据库的效率和可维护性。

1. 确定核心数据表

根据培训需求,确定数据库中的核心数据表。例如,培训课程表、员工信息表、培训记录表、培训反馈表等。每个数据表应包含必要的字段,以满足数据存储和查询的需求。

2. 设计数据表之间的关系

数据表之间的关系设计非常重要,它决定了数据库的查询效率和数据一致性。例如,员工信息表和培训记录表之间可以通过员工ID建立一对多关系,培训课程表和培训记录表之间可以通过课程ID建立一对多关系。合理设计数据表之间的关系能够提高数据库的查询效率和数据一致性。

四、整合现有数据

在设计好数据结构之后,需要将现有的培训数据整合到新的数据库中。这一步骤不仅涉及技术操作,还需要确保数据的准确性和一致性。

1. 数据清洗

在将现有数据导入新数据库之前,需要对数据进行清洗。数据清洗的目的是去除重复数据、修正错误数据和填补缺失数据。例如,如果现有的培训记录中存在多个相同的员工记录,需要合并这些记录。

2. 数据迁移

数据清洗完成后,可以将现有数据导入新数据库。数据迁移的过程可能需要编写数据转换脚本,以确保数据格式和结构的一致性。此外,在数据迁移过程中需要进行数据验证,以确保迁移后的数据准确无误。

五、进行持续更新

培训数据库的建设并不是一次性工作,而是一个持续更新和维护的过程。只有通过持续更新,才能确保数据库中的数据始终准确和最新。

1. 定期更新培训数据

公司应建立定期更新培训数据的机制。例如,每个月底由各部门负责人提交最新的培训记录,并由专人负责更新数据库。通过定期更新,能够确保数据库中的数据始终反映最新的培训情况。

2. 监控和分析培训效果

通过培训数据库,公司可以监控和分析培训效果。例如,通过分析员工培训前后的绩效变化,评估培训的有效性。通过监控和分析培训效果,公司可以不断优化培训计划,提高培训效果。

六、数据安全与权限管理

在培训数据库的建设过程中,数据安全与权限管理是必须重视的环节。培训数据通常包含员工的个人信息和培训记录,因此需要采取措施保护数据安全。

1. 数据加密

为了保护数据安全,可以对数据库中的敏感数据进行加密存储。数据加密可以防止未经授权的人员访问和泄露数据。

2. 权限管理

通过权限管理,控制不同用户对数据库的访问权限。例如,只有HR部门的员工可以查看和修改所有员工的培训记录,而各部门的负责人只能查看和修改本部门员工的培训记录。通过权限管理,可以防止未经授权的人员访问和修改数据。

七、用户培训与支持

在培训数据库建设完成后,需要对相关用户进行培训,确保他们能够熟练使用数据库。同时,还需要提供持续的技术支持,解决用户在使用过程中遇到的问题。

1. 用户培训

对相关用户进行系统培训,介绍数据库的基本功能和操作方法。例如,如何录入培训数据、如何查询培训记录、如何生成培训报表等。通过系统培训,能够提高用户的使用效率。

2. 技术支持

提供持续的技术支持,解决用户在使用过程中遇到的问题。例如,用户在录入数据时遇到格式错误,或者在查询数据时遇到系统崩溃。通过提供及时的技术支持,能够提高用户的满意度和数据库的使用效果。

八、持续优化与改进

在培训数据库建设完成并投入使用后,还需要不断优化和改进,以适应公司不断变化的培训需求。

1. 收集用户反馈

通过问卷调查、座谈会等方式,收集用户对数据库的反馈意见。例如,用户希望增加哪些功能,哪些功能使用不便等。通过收集用户反馈,可以了解数据库的不足之处,并进行相应的改进。

2. 系统升级

根据用户反馈和技术发展,不断升级数据库系统。例如,增加新的数据分析功能、优化查询性能、提升系统的安全性等。通过系统升级,可以提高数据库的功能和性能,适应公司不断变化的培训需求。

九、案例分析与应用

为了更好地理解和应用培训数据库,下面通过一个实际案例进行分析。

1. 案例背景

某大型制造企业,员工人数超过5000人。公司每年投入大量资金用于员工培训,但由于缺乏系统的培训管理,培训效果不佳。为了解决这一问题,公司决定建立一个培训数据库。

2. 数据库设计

根据公司的培训需求,设计了以下数据表:

  • 培训课程表:记录培训课程的基本信息,包括课程ID、课程名称、课程描述、课程时长等。
  • 员工信息表:记录员工的基本信息,包括员工ID、姓名、部门、职位等。
  • 培训记录表:记录员工参加培训的情况,包括记录ID、员工ID、课程ID、培训日期、培训结果等。
  • 培训反馈表:记录员工对培训的反馈,包括反馈ID、员工ID、课程ID、反馈内容、反馈日期等。

3. 数据库应用

通过培训数据库,公司实现了以下功能:

  • 系统录入和查询培训数据:各部门负责人可以方便地录入和查询培训数据,提高了数据管理的效率。
  • 分析培训效果:通过分析培训记录和员工绩效数据,公司能够评估培训的有效性,并据此优化培训计划。
  • 生成培训报表:系统可以自动生成各种培训报表,帮助管理层了解培训情况和效果。

十、结论

建立培训数据库是一个复杂而系统的工程,需要明确培训需求、选择合适的软件、设计合理的数据结构、整合现有数据、进行持续更新、保障数据安全与权限管理、提供用户培训与支持以及持续优化与改进。通过科学的方法和系统的管理,公司可以建立一个高效的培训数据库,提高培训管理的效率和效果,助力公司实现长期发展目标。在实际应用中,案例分析和应用能够帮助我们更好地理解和应用培训数据库,从而取得更好的培训效果。

十一、推荐项目管理系统

在建立和维护培训数据库的过程中,项目管理系统的选择同样重要。以下推荐两个高效的项目管理系统:

1. 研发项目管理系统PingCode

PingCode是一款专业的研发项目管理系统,适合各类企业进行研发项目管理。它提供了全面的项目管理功能,包括任务管理、进度跟踪、资源分配、风险管理等。通过PingCode,公司可以高效管理培训数据库建设项目,确保项目按时完成。

2. 通用项目协作软件Worktile

Worktile是一款通用的项目协作软件,适合各类项目管理和团队协作。它提供了灵活的任务管理、团队协作、时间管理、文件共享等功能。通过Worktile,公司可以实现跨部门协作,提高培训数据库建设项目的效率。

十二、未来展望

随着科技的发展和企业培训需求的不断变化,培训数据库也需要不断升级和优化。未来,培训数据库将向智能化、个性化方向发展。例如,通过人工智能和大数据分析技术,可以实现培训需求的智能分析和培训计划的个性化推荐。通过不断创新和优化,培训数据库将为企业的培训管理提供更强大的支持,助力企业实现长期发展目标。

总之,建立和维护培训数据库是一个长期而复杂的过程,需要科学的方法和系统的管理。通过明确培训需求、选择合适的软件、设计合理的数据结构、整合现有数据、进行持续更新、保障数据安全与权限管理、提供用户培训与支持以及持续优化与改进,公司可以建立一个高效的培训数据库,提高培训管理的效率和效果,助力公司实现长期发展目标。在实际应用中,案例分析和应用能够帮助我们更好地理解和应用培训数据库,从而取得更好的培训效果。

相关问答FAQs:

Q: 为什么需要建立一个培训数据库?
A: 建立一个培训数据库可以帮助组织更好地管理培训活动和培训资源,提高培训效果和效率。它可以帮助跟踪员工的培训需求和进度,提供培训材料和课程信息,以及评估培训成果。

Q: 建立培训数据库需要哪些步骤?
A: 建立培训数据库的步骤可以包括确定数据库需求和目标、选择合适的数据库软件、设计数据库架构和表结构、导入现有培训数据、设置访问权限和安全控制、进行数据备份和恢复计划等。

Q: 如何选择合适的数据库软件来建立培训数据库?
A: 选择合适的数据库软件需要考虑几个因素,如预算、数据量、用户数量、安全性要求等。常用的数据库软件包括MySQL、Oracle、Microsoft SQL Server等,可以根据具体需求选择适合的软件。另外,还可以考虑使用云数据库服务,如Amazon RDS、Microsoft Azure SQL Database等。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2578532

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部